Fault Codes:Sany SY485H P606
What is Sany SY485H Fault Code P606?
Fault Code P606 on the Sany SY485H excavator indicates an ECM/PCM Processor Error or Internal Control Module Malfunction. This critical diagnostic trouble code (DTC) signals that the Engine Control Module (ECM) has detected an internal processing fault, memory corruption, or software integrity issue within its own circuitry.
The ECM serves as the brain of your SY485H's engine management system, continuously monitoring sensor inputs and controlling fuel injection, timing, and emissions systems. When P606 triggers, the control module has identified that its internal diagnostic routines have failed or detected corrupted data in its memory registers. This is particularly concerning on used excavators where voltage spikes, moisture intrusion, or age-related component degradation can compromise ECM integrity. Immediate attention is required as this fault can lead to unpredictable engine behavior or complete shutdown.
Common Symptoms
- Check Engine Light (CEL) or Malfunction Indicator Lamp (MIL) illuminated on the instrument cluster
- Engine may enter limp mode with significantly reduced power output (derate condition)
- Intermittent or complete failure to start, or unexpected engine stalling during operation
- Erratic engine performance including irregular idle, hesitation, or sudden RPM fluctuations
- Loss of communication between the ECM and diagnostic tools or display panels
Potential Causes
The P606 code typically stems from ECM-specific issues rather than external sensors:
- ECM internal hardware failure due to age, thermal stress, or component degradation common in older machines
- Corrupted ECM software or firmware requiring reprogramming or module replacement
- Voltage irregularities from failing alternators, weak batteries, or poor ground connections causing memory corruption
- Water or moisture intrusion into the ECM housing through damaged seals or connectors (check cab floor leaks on used SY485H models)
- Vibration damage to circuit boards or solder joints from years of heavy operation
- Failed ECM power supply circuits or internal voltage regulators within the control module
How to Troubleshoot and Fix Code P606
Step 1: Verify Power Supply and Grounds Using a digital multimeter, check battery voltage (should be 12.4-12.8V at rest, 13.5-14.5V running). Inspect all ground straps between the engine block, frame, and battery for corrosion or looseness. On used excavators, ground deterioration is extremely common and can cause phantom ECM faults.
Step 2: Inspect ECM Connectors and Harness Physically examine the ECM connectors for corrosion, bent pins, or moisture (green/white corrosion is common on 5+ year old machines). Check the wiring harness near the ECM mounting location for chafing, especially where it passes through the frame or near moving components.
Step 3: Attempt ECM Reset and Software Verification Disconnect the battery for 15-20 minutes to allow the ECM to fully power down. Reconnect and check if the code returns. If equipped, use Sany diagnostic software or compatible scan tools to verify ECM software version and attempt firmware update or reprogramming.
Step 4: Test and Replace ECM if Necessary If voltage supply is confirmed stable and connectors are clean, the ECM itself has likely failed internally. Replacement with a programmed unit specific to your SY485H serial number is required. For used excavators, consider sourcing remanufactured ECMs with warranty coverage.
